Technical Considerations and Cautionary Notes
While the design is strong, there are areas where you must exercise caution. As an experienced creator, I always advise testing the file before committing to a large batch of customer orders. Here are critical technical checks:
- Line Thickness: If you plan to use heat transfer vinyl (HTV) on dark fabrics, ensure the lines are not too thin. Thin lines can peel off after washing. You may need to slightly bolden the font in your design software if the original SVG feels too delicate for your specific vinyl brand.
- Color Contrast: When using the PNG for sublimation, remember that bright colors pop on white, but may get lost on dark backgrounds unless you use a white underbase or choose a light-colored garment. Always test print on the actual material you intend to sell.
- Scaling Issues: This design relies on readability. Do not shrink it down for tiny jewelry tags or small earrings. The humor is lost if the text becomes illegible. It is best suited for medium to large surfaces like shirts, mugs, and standard-sized stickers.
- Font Pairing: If you decide to add additional elements, such as a stethoscope graphic or a heart icon, be careful not to clutter the composition. The quote is powerful on its own. If you must add graphics, keep them simple and ensure they do not interfere with the text hierarchy.
Maximizing Value for Etsy Sellers and Crafters
For Etsy product creators, licensing is paramount. Before listing any finished goods, confirm that your purchase of this digital product includes a commercial license. Most reputable sellers on creative marketplaces provide this, but it is your responsibility to verify. Using a design without proper rights can lead to shop suspension.
To maximize sales, consider how this asset fits into seasonal trends. Nurse’s Week is a peak time, but graduation season for nursing schools is another huge opportunity. Create design bundles that include this quote along with matching colors or complementary icons. Use high-quality product mockups that show the design in realistic settings—on a nurse holding a coffee cup, or on a scrub cap.
Furthermore, think about print-on-demand integration. If you do not want to hold inventory, this clipart can be uploaded to POD services. However, manual crafting often yields higher perceived value. A hand-weeded vinyl shirt or a precisely sublimated tumbler feels more premium than a mass-produced item. Use this asset to highlight your craftsmanship.
